Transaction ccff0777b13ceb44db9f01b0b6c57e2c256e77f2a278a75086f0394a58c6cd95

100 Input
1 Outputs
  • ccff0777b13ceb44db9f01b0b6c57e2c256e77f2a278a75086f0394a58c6cd95:0
  • value  44023729
    address  3L1p2tUHPwrRN3qgf4Hm1R73e29hFshbnp